  • Must have a passion for the guest!
  • Maintain a professional restaurant image, including restaurant cleanliness, food quality and presentation standards, and grooming standards.
  • Be a visible presence, available to members of your team, guests, and airport partners. Monitor the performance of your team and operational systems, making adjustments, as necessary.
  • Ensure positive guest service in all areas. Investigate and resolve complaints concerning food quality and service, responding to guests and General Manager with a resolution within 24 hours. Take all appropriate actions to turn dissatisfied guests into return guests.
  • Drive top line sales and profitability.
  • Demonstrate the ability to adapt and adjust readily to fast-moving, ever-changing circumstances, and utilize problem-solving skills and resourcefulness to solve situations.

Position Qualifications:

  • 3-5 years of experience restaurant management experience.
  • Obtain and maintain current ServSafe Food Manager's Certification within six months of hire/promotion.
  • Ability to lift a minimum of 25 lbs. and perform essential job functions such as standing, bending, reaching, gripping, climbing on a ladder, and walking long distances.
  • Standing for long periods and the ability to work in an environment with varying temperatures.
  • Bachelor of Science degree in hotel/restaurant management is desirable. A combination of practical experience and education will be considered as an alternative.
  • Proficient in the following dimensions of restaurant functions: food planning and preparation, purchasing, sanitation, security, company policies and procedures, personnel management, recordkeeping, and preparation of reports.
  • Must agree to work various shifts in a 7/365 team-oriented environment. The schedule is determined by business needs.
  • Proficiency required in reading, writing, Microsoft Office, and mathematics.
